PANAJI: Under growing pressure on the credibility of police probe into the death of British teenaged girl Scarlett Eden Keeling, Goa government was on Monday seriously contemplating the possibility of handing over the case to CBI.
    
Highly-placed sources said that within a couple of days, the case would be handed over to CBI and formalities in this regard are being completed.
    
Chief Minister Digamber Kamat is likely to make a statement in the state assembly, which is in session, about handing over the case to CBI.
     
Meanwhile, the issue of Scarlett's death figured in the assembly today when opposition benches mounted a scathing attack on Home Minister Ravi Naik who had been accused by Scarlett's mother Fiona Mackeown of being involved with drug trade.
     
Naik, in his reply, said he would not mind handing over the Scarlett death case inquiry to CBI if questions are raised on the state police's credibility.
